#8db9e4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8db9e4 is composed of 55.3% red, 72.5%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 18.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 209.7 degrees, a saturation of 61.7% and a lightness of 72.4%. #8db9e4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#1b73c9.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#8db9e4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080d is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8db9e4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b8b9b9 is the less saturated color, while #77b9fa is the most saturated one.
